Abstract: 

This is the complete issue of Sexual Assault Report Volume 24, Number 4. Contents: Confidentiality and Contact Tracing by the Victim Rights Law Center; Accountability and Healing by LaVarr McBride; A Conversation With Michelle Trent; Worth Reading (Literature Review by Russ Immarigeon); Case Summaries by Anne E. Perry [Cases Under Sexually Violent Predator Statutes: California: Probable Cause Hearing Under Sexually Violent Predator Statute Includes Consideration of Hearsay in Evaluation Reports, Disagreeing With Earlier Precedent—Walker v. Superior Court, 51 Cal. App. 5th 682 (Cal. Ct. App. 2020); Texas: Designation as Sexually Violent Predator Proper; Admission of Evidence of Unadjudicated Offenses “Not Unfairly Prejudicial”—In re Commitment of S.D., No. 10-17-00129-CV (Tex. Ct. App. 2020); Kansas: Evidence of Uncharged Sexual Offenses Against Other Children Was Properly Admitted Under State Law Allowing Admission of Other Acts of Sexual Misconduct—State v. Satchell, 466 P.3d 459 (Kan. 2020); Missouri: Court Properly Allowed Testimony of Child Victim as Propensity Evidence in Trial for Sexual Abuse of Two Other Victims—State v. Burge, 596 S.W.3d 657 (Mo. Ct. App. 2020); Utah: Perpetrator’s Prior Bad Acts Admitted to Rebut His Innocent Explanation in Burglary and Sexual Abuse Trial Did Not Call for Reversal—State v. Argueta, 469 P.3d 938 (Utah 2020); Louisiana: Trial Court Ordered to Admit Evidence of Defendant’s Prior Sexual Battery, for Which He Was Found Not Guilty, in Current Rape Trial—State v. Smith, No. 19-K-607, 2020 La. App. LEXIS 127, 2020 WL 356010 (La. Ct. App.), writ denied, 295 So. 3d 945 (2020); Nevada: Conviction for Sexual Assault of a Child Affirmed Where Miranda Warnings Were Properly Given in English to Nonnative English Speaker—Patel v. State, No. 77147 (Nev. 2020).].
